The health department has logged five inspections at Tava, the earliest from 2023. The latest inspection on file is from Dec 10, 2025. When a facility lands in medium risk territory, it usually means a mixed inspection result.

The picture has gotten worse over the last few visits, with the average climbing from around two violations to closer to five violations.

“Live roaches in facility's food or non-food area” accounts for the largest share of issues, appearing three times across the record.

Compared to other Brooklyn restaurants (averaging 77), there's room to close the gap. The inspection history reads as standard for a restaurant of this size.
